Web(a) The covalent atomic radius, rcov, is half the distance between the nuclei of two like atoms joined by a covalent bond in the same molecule, such as Cl 2. (b) The metallic … Web19 dec. 2024 · Hydration energy is the amount of energy liberated when an ion gets hydrated that is , it accepts water molecule. e.g. lithium ion is small in size so it accepts large number of water molecule so it's hydration energy is more whereas caesium ion is bigger in size so it accepts less number of water molecule and has less hydration energy.

WebComments. "Hydration number-Number of water molecules forming a stoichiometric complex with the ion (e.g. [Be (H2O)4]2+). As expected from Coulomb’s Law , the hydration energy of a cation depends on the charge and radius of the cation.
